Connexions Academy serves 17 students in grades 9-10.
The student:teacher ratio of 17:1 was lower than the California state level of 21:1.
Minority enrollment was 83%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was higher than the California state average of 80% (majority Hispanic).

Frequently Asked Questions
How many students attend Connexions Academy?
17 students attend Connexions Academy.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
41% of Connexions Academy students are Hispanic, 18% of students are Asian, 18% of students are Black, 17% of students are White, and 6% of students are Two or more races.
What is the student:teacher ratio of Connexions Academy?
Connexions Academy has a student ration of 17:1, which is lower than the California state average of 21:1.
What grades does Connexions Academy offer ?
Connexions Academy offers enrollment in grades 9-10
What school district is Connexions Academy part of?
Connexions Academy is part of Milpitas Unified School District.
